Comuna Uileacu de Beiuş, Bihor, Romania

Overview

Comuna Uileacu de Beiuş is a tranquil commune in Bihor County, Romania, consisting of several charming villages. It offers visitors a glimpse into authentic rural life, surrounded by rolling hills and agricultural landscapes.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for warm weather and lush countryside scenery.

Local Tips

Car rental is advisable as public transport options are limited. Cash is preferred in most local stores and markets.

Cultural Etiquette

A small tip (round up the bill) is appreciated in restaurants. Dress modestly when visiting churches and engage respectfully with locals.

Safety Warnings

The commune is generally very safe, but be mindful of uneven rural roads and limited medical facilities. Watch out for stray dogs when exploring more remote areas.

Hidden Gems

Seek out the small wooden churches, local agricultural fairs, and scenic hiking paths that wind through flower-filled meadows.
